WEST VALLEY CITY, Utah (ABC 4 News) - Police say an elderly driver lost control of his vehicle and crashed in West Valley City on Tuesday.
According to police, the driver either fell asleep or had a medical condition.
The vehicle left about a 100 yards of damage, including a downed fence, fire hydrant and power box.
No serious injuries were reported.
